Project Setup
Please ensure that all mentioned dependencies have been installed and set up.
There are 2 repos that need to be cloned and set up:
1. Admin Panel
Clone Repo from the below URL and execute the below commands:
git clone https://gitlab.com/giraffe-unicef/giraffe-ontology-editor-frontend
npm install
npm start
To access, go to http://localhost:3000
3. Backend
- Clone Repo
git clone https://gitlab.com/giraffe-unicef/giraffe-job-recommendation-ontology.git
- Import project in IDE (ecliple, IntelliJ IDEA )
- Create database and import sql from
src\main\resources\schema.sql
- Update application.properties
- Start application from IDE or follow the below steps:
- Go to the root of the application where
build.gradle
is available - Run execute the below command
gradle bootRun
- Go to the root of the application where
- Go to
http://localhost:8081/v1/swagger-ui.html